Joseph Augustin (Gus) Boudreau was born in 1929 in Petit de Grat, Nova Scotia, Canada, the child of John Alexander Johnny Cake Boudreau And Emma Jeanne Twin Boudreau. Joseph Augustin (Gus) Boudreau passed away in 1997 in St Martha's Hosp, Antigonish County, Nova Scotia, Canada.
